Infantile cystinosis and insulin-dependent diabetes mellitus
European Journal of Pediatrics
|December 1, 1986
Insights
This study reports on a 13-month-old infant with both insulin-dependent diabetes mellitus and nephropathic cystinosis. Indomethacin improved growth in early renal insufficiency but not in advanced stages.

Abstract:
A 13-month-old infant was admitted to our Institution because of difficult metabolic control of diabetes mellitus. Clinical and laboratory findings revealed that the child was affected by both insulin-dependent diabetes mellitus and nephropathic cystinosis. Treatment with indomethacin was associated with growth improvement at an early stage of renal insufficiency, but not in more advanced renal failure.
